SAFETY AND CONTROL MEASURES TO RESPECT IMPERATIVELY
1 - Mechanical risk
Ensure that all protections (cover, sight glass, ventilator hood, coupling protection) are in place be-
fore operating the pump.Disconnect the electricity supply before any mechanical intervention, ex-
cept during a hose replacement. Hose replacement must be done with the pump cover closed.
While replacing a hose, wear protective gloves and clothes and keep hands away from the brackets, suction and
discharge anges.
During the pump maintenance, check that the lifting points are correctly used. The frame of the pump must be
rmly fastened to the ground.
2 - Electrical risk
Ensure that the electrical installation is conforming to the standards required in the country of use especially
regarding earth and thermal protection.
3 - Operational risk
Check the compatibility of the products to be pumped with :
> The peristaltic pump principle.
> The hose material.
> The inserts material.
> The rollar material.
ALBIN PUMP cannot guaranty the hose lifetime or the product loss due to a hose burst. It is the operator’s re-
sponsibility to prevent pumped liquid loss with additional hose rupture detectors and or automatic shut down
valves. Check §2.4 conditions of guarantee for further information.
Ensure that the pump is compatible with the required process.
Ensure that the pressure applied on the suction side is compatible with the pump.
The rupture of the hose and its consequences must be taken in account :
> The pump casing can be lled with the pumped product.
> If the suction line is on load, this one can empty into the pump casing and leak out of the pump.
> If the discharge line is under pressure, the pumped product may be forced back into the pump casing
and leak out of the pump.
A leakage detector as well as automatic shut down valves are recommended in order to prevent such conse-
quences. While draining the pump following a hose rupture, take note of the risk of pollution caused by the
pumped product.
The pump, being volumetric, may suffer dangerously high pressure by even partial blockage of the discharge
line. Ensure that all protections have been made regarding this aspect.
Before each use, check the direction of rotation of the pump.

1/ HOW TO USE THIS MAINTENANCE MANUAL
This manual is specic to ALBIN PUMP ALP series hose pumps. It allows the users to install, to start and to carry out
maintenance on these pumps. All persons, tters and users must read this maintenance manual in its entirety.
Documents concerning the gearbox, the electrical motors as well as all other options (hose rupture detector etc) are pro-
vided in annex. Refer to in these documents to know the specic details of every apparatus.
Your local ALBIN PUMP distributor is at your disposal for the information that you would not nd in this manual. For short
reply, please indicate the following informations :
- Type of pump
- Pump serial number
- Reference of order
You can also visit our website albinpump.com for further information.
2/ USE OF THE PUMP
2.1 - USE OF THE PUMP
The pump was dened for a specic application. Any other use which does not comply with envisaged use is not guar-
anteed.
ALBIN PUMP cannot be held responsible for damage or possible wounds produced during the use of the pump. The
pump was designed in accordance with EU norms and applicable directives. Use the pump only for applications repre-
sented above. If you want to change your application, rst contact your ALBIN PUMP distributor.
2.2 - RESPONSABILITY
ALBIN PUMP S.A.S will be under no circumstances responsible for damage or wounds caused by non respect of security
directives and maintenance instructions contained in this manual, or by negligence during the installation, use, service or
repair of Albin hose pumps. Moreover, additional directives of security can be necessary according to working conditions
or according process. Contact your ALBIN PUMP distributor if you notice a potential danger during the use of the pump.
2.3 - TRAINING OF THE USER AND INSTRUCTIONS
Every person who installs, uses or performs any operations of maintenance on the pump must be qualied and must have
previously read this technical manual. Any temporary personnel must be supervised by skilled users.
The order of execution of operations dened in this manual must be absolutely respected. Store this manual next to the
pump so that it can be consulted at any time.
2.4 - CONDITIONS OF GUARANTEE
ALBIN PUMP S.A.S offers a guarantee of 2 years on the pump’s parts. ALBIN PUMP S.A.S promises to repair or to re-
place for free all damaged parts except if their deterioration came from a poor use of the pump. This concerns all parts
except for the hose, the clamps, the sleeves, seals, bushings and bearings as well as the pump shoes.
ALBIN PUMP S.A.S will not be able to accept a request of guarantee under no circumstances if the used parts are not of
ALBIN PUMP origin.
Any damaged parts covered by guarantee must be returned to the Albin pump factory or to the local ALBIN PUMP dis-
tributor. The returned parts must be accompanied with the duly lled and signed security form. A copy of this form is at
the end of this manual. It must be appended in a visible way outside the packing. The potentially dangerous parts for
health must be cleaned before returning them to the producer. It must be pointed out on the security form how parts were
cleaned and those that have been decontaminated.
ALBIN PUMP S.A.S is under no circumstances urged to respect guarantees given in its name by a third, whatever it is,
representatives of ALBIN PUMP S.A.S, subsidiaries and representatives including unless a specic agreement is written
by a manager of ALBIN PUMP S.A.S.

3/ DESCRIPTION DU PRODUIT
3.1 - IDENTIFICATION OF THE PUMP
ALBIN PUMPS are identiable by the pump plate located on the frame. This one includes the type and serial
number of the pump. This serial number leads to all information concerning building materials, nature of the
hose, characteristics of the gearbox and characteristics of the motor. The gearbox as well as the motor in-
clude their own descriptive plate on which you can read the reduction ratio, power and electrical voltage etc.
3.2 - OPERATION PRINCIPLE
PHASE 3
As soon as, at the discharge side, the rollar is detached from
the hose, the other rollar diametrically opposite is already in
compression thus avoiding an internal product leakage. The
product is then successively sucked and pushed due to the
wheel rotation.
PHASE 2
The pumped liquid has now entered the hose. The second
rollar will compress the hose and push the liquid towards
the pump outlet.
PHASE 1
The pump hose is compressed successively by two rollars
assembled on a rotating wheel. The rst rollar, by pressing
the walls of the hose, will create a vacuum and attract the
pumped liquid into the hose.

3.4 - HOSE
The ALBIN PUMP hoses are manufactured according to very strict specications to acquire the best perfor-
mances of the pump and to assure an optimum hose life. They are available in different materials : Natural
Rubber (NR), perbunan (NBR), EPDM, Neoprene, Norprene, Pharmed, Silicone and Hypalon. The material of
the hose must be compatible with the pumped liquid.
DIMENSIONS OF THE HOSE (mm)
3.5 - GEARBOX
Our standard gearboxes are worm drives for pumps ALP09 to ALP17 and coaxial gearboxes for pumps
ALP25 to ALP45. They have been sized according to the important radial loads of the pump. Consult the
gearbox maintenance manual provided with the pump to know the quantity of lubricant requested as well as
the periodicity of oil change.
3.6 - ELECTRICAL MOTORS
The standard motors provided on our pumps are squirrel-cage motors and have a 220/400 & 400/660V
50Hz three-phase voltage. If the pump has to work in a potentially explosive environment, please refer to the
complementary information on ATEX compliances and contact your ALBIN PUMP distributor.
3.7 - AVAILABLE OPTIONS
ALBIN PUMP offers several options for their pumps :
> Hose rupture detector.
> Revolution-counter.
Please contact your ALBIN PUMP distributor for any information about these different options.
PUMP INSIDE Ø THICKNESS LENGTH
ALP09 9 3.5 345
ALP13 13 4.5 390
ALH17 17 7 590
ALH25 25 9 860
ALH30 30 12.5 1150
ALH45 45 15 1455

4/ INSTALLATION
4.1 - UNPACKING AND CONTROL
During the reception of the pump, please follow the indications pointed out on the packing. Undertake a vi-
sual control to be sure that no damage happened during the transport. If this is the case, please contact your
ALBIN PUMP distributor as soon as possible.
4.2 - CONDITIONS OF USE
ALP pumps can work in atmospheres where the temperature is situated between - 20°C and +45°C. Pumps
are delivered painted with a 150µ polyurethane paint which allows them to resist to certain aggressive ambi-
ences. They are designed for indoor and outdoor setups.
4.3 - SET UP
Before installing the pump, check the following points :
- The pump is delivered with a frame provided with four anchoring holes. It must be xed on a solid
base with a slope which does not exceed 5mm for 1m and must be rmly fastened to this one.
- Require enough space around the pump to carry out maintenance. If such was not possible, consider
the moving of the pump to a space provided for this purpose.
- Make sure that the room is adequately ventilated to releive the heat generated by the pump. Leave a
space behind the motor ventilatior hood so as not to obstruct air intake.
4.4 - PIPING
Suction line piping :
- The internal diameter of the piping must be superior to that of the pump hose (see §3.4.).
- It must be the shortest and most direct possible to avoid suction loss.
- Install a valve on the suction line especially if the pump is on load.
- Limit the presence of bends and make sure that they are as large as possible.
- Make sure that piping can support the service pressure of the pump.
Discharge line piping :
- The internal diameter of piping must be superior to that of the pump hose (see §3.4.).
- It must be the shortest and most direct possible to avoid discharge pressure loss.
- Limit the presence of bends and make sure that they are as large as possible.
- Provide a space for a pulsation dampener (see picture below).
- If there is a valve on the discharge line, install a pressure valve or a over pressure protection gauge to
avoid any possible damage to the pump and to the installation.
- It is recommended to install a Dillatoex® pipe to absorb vibrations created by the pump pulsations.
During the pump ground study, provide enough space for the hose change.
Distance (L) is the required length for hose removal.

5/ PUMP START UP
5.1 - PREPARATIONS
a. Connect the electrical motor in accordance with the local rules and regulations. Perform this workby
qualied personnel.
b. Undertake rollar ajustment of the pump according to the pump process (see §6.3 ROLLAR AJUST-
MENT).The pumps are always delivered with non-ajusted rollars.
c. Check the direction of rotation of the pump. It is recommended to install a rotation inverter on the
motor for the hose change.
5.2 - START UP
a. Install piping at the inlet and outlet of the pump.
b. Make sure that valves at the inlet and outlet are opened.
c. Start the pump by checking its direction of rotation by the sight glass.
d.Check the ow and discharge pressure and ajust rollars if these gures don’t match the pump speci-
cations.
4.5 - LIFTING THE PUMP
Pumps are provided with two lift holes placed on the upper part of the frame.
While lifting the pump, respect the following points :
- Lift the complete hose pump using the lifting holes plus additional support on the gearbox and the
motor using suitably rated straps or slings.
- Never exceed the upper limits of lift and control the motorized pump weights in the table below.
- The motorized pump, given its centre of gravity, will tend to overbalance on the pump head side.
Make sure that the persons are at a security distance of the pump to avoid any risk of wound.
- Never raise the pump otherwise than by the pump’s lifting rings.
- Never raise the pump by it’s orices.
ALL WEIGHTS IN KILOGRAMS
PART ALP09 ALP13 ALP17 ALP25 ALP30 ALP45
FIXED
SPEED 8 9 15 36 80 127
VARIABLE
SPEED 12 13 19 46 90 150

6/ MAINTENANCE
6.1 - HOSE CLEANING
The hose cleaning can be done without removing the hose. It can be done with water or with a cleaning liquid
(check compatibility with hose material). With numerous products, it is necessary to clean the hose after every
pumping in order to avoid the hardening of the product inside this one.
CAUTION ! Make sure that the cleaning liquid temperature is adapted to the hose material.
6.2 - HOSE REPLACEMENT
CAUTION ! Before any hose change, check the following points :
a. This service has to be performed by skilled personnel that is acquainted with this manual.
b. Inlet and outlet valves have to be closed to minimize product loss.
c. Always carry clothes and necessary protection according to the pumped product.
d. Respect all security and enviromental rules necessary for the manipulation of the pumped product.
6.2.1 - HOSE REMOVAL FOR ALP09 TO ALP25
1 - Disconnect and remove the suction and discharge
piping.
2 - Place the rotor in the position showed in the g. so
that only one rollar is pressing the hose.
3 - Disconnect power supply.
4 - Remove cover #2
5 - Loosen the screws of the rollar bracket (2 screws)
and withdraw the bracket so that it doesn’t press the
hose any more. DO NOT loosen the free rollar bracket.
6 - Dismantle collars #14 on both sides.
